Font Size: a A A

Research And Implementation Of High Definition Streaming Media Encapsulation And Live System Based On RTMP

Posted on:2016-11-08Degree:MasterType:Thesis
Country:ChinaCandidate:Y B SunFull Text:PDF
GTID:2308330503450639Subject:Computer Science and Technology
Abstract/Summary:PDF Full Text Request
With the innovation and progress of streaming media, the audio and video live system based on streaming media technology has attracted more and more attention. The existing video on-demand and live system has some disadvantages, such as high-dependency on operating system, the encapsulation module has high coupling with the capture module. How to make the users watch live situations simply and smoothly has been the important needs and concerns in the streaming media domain.This paper includes the research and implementation of a HD Live and VOD system based on RTMP protocol. The system can process streams efficiently, encapsulate the data packets with MP4 container, push the packets to streaming media server. This paper mainly researched the following contents:(1) The theory of streaming media buffer and HD video codec;(2) The programming with the open source solution, FFmpeg, and how to encapsulate real-time audio and video streams packets into MP4 container;(3) The procedure of data interaction between the streaming media server and Flash Player.During the system implementation, the author has conducted many research, and found the solution for some key problems, for example, the DTS, PTS conversion of audio and video packets when encapsulating with FFmpeg, the extraction and sending of the audio/video decoding information when implement the live system with the RTMP protocol.The system can meet the needs of audio and video broadcast system, has the character of higher supportability of cross platforms. This paper also presents improvements in terms of system function, such as increase the online interactive function and support multiple data rate.
Keywords/Search Tags:HD streaming media, live, RTMP, sencapsulation
PDF Full Text Request
Related items